Married first to Josiah Bozarth, whom she wed on Feb.28, 1858 in Clinton, Missouri. Josiah died in the Civil War in 1861.

Mary married Andrew Jackson Bailey on March.14, 1866 in Tebo, Missouri. They had 7 children; Jennie, Edgar O., Ollie B., Cora Etta, Eula Lee, William Homer & Susie Ethel.


---------------------------------------------------

OBITUARY

bur: Jan 29 2922 Hickory Grove Cemetery, Tebo Twp, Henry Co, MO


Clinton MO - Mary Susan Coppage was born in Clinton, Henry county, March 24, 1842, and was married in Clinton, to Josiah Bozarth, the 28th of February, 1858, and he died in Clinton, April 8th, 1861. She was married to Andrew Jackson Bailey March 14th, 1866, in Tebo township, Henry county, Mo. She lived there until March 15th, 1910, when she moved to Leeton, Johnson county, Mo. She joined the Methodist church, South, at what is known now as the Hickory Grove church, under the ministry of John A. Murphy, in 1874, in which church she spent the rest of her life in honor of her Maker and Savior. To Mr. and Mrs. Bailey seven children were born, all living - Mrs. Jennie Bronaugh, Mounds, Okla.; Edward O., Seattle Washington; Mrs. Ollie Bronaugh, Leeton; Mrs. Cora Moore, Leeton, route 17; Mrs. Eula Crooks, Clinton, route 3; William H., Leeton; and Mrs. Susie Gilliam, Chilhowee, Mo. Beside her children she leaves one brother, John W. Coppage, Leeton, Mo., and one sister, Mrs. F. M. Wise, Leeton, Mo., route 17, and a host of relatives and friends. Deceased departed this life at the home of her daughter, Mrs. Eula Crooks, near Garland, Jan. 28, 1922, at 12:45 a.m., being 79 years, 10 months and 4 days of age. She was only bedfast four days, but had been in failing health for some time and endured her afflictions with patience, and expressed her self to her daughters, Ollie and Eula, a few hours before she passed away, that she had no fears of death and was ready and willing to go. Her husband preceded her in death Aug. 25, 1921. She was a devoted mother and a good neighbor. Her funeral was preached at Hickory Grove, Jan. 29, 1922 and her remains interred in the cemetery nearby.
